Commute Considerations: Proximity to Work and Daily Activities

Start by evaluating the commute to your workplace or regular activities. How far are you willing to travel each day? Consider the available transportation options and the convenience of reaching your destination.

A location that minimizes commute time can significantly enhance your daily routine and contribute to a better work-life balance.

Safety First: Researching Crime Rates and Neighborhood Safety

Safety is a top priority when choosing an apartment location. Research the crime rates in different neighborhoods you’re considering. Look for areas with a reputation for safety and security.

Check online resources, speak with current residents, and even visit the neighborhoods during different times of the day to get a feel for their overall safety.

Amenities and Services: Access to Daily Essentials

Think about your daily needs and how accessible essential amenities are from the potential apartment location. Consider proximity to grocery stores, pharmacies, healthcare facilities, and other services you frequently use. Having these amenities nearby can save time and make daily life more convenient.

Neighborhood Vibes: Matching Your Lifestyle

Explore the vibes of different neighborhoods and choose one that aligns with your lifestyle. Some neighborhoods are bustling with activity, offering a vibrant social scene, while others may be more serene and family-friendly.

Assess your preferences – whether you crave nightlife, cultural events, or a peaceful environment – and seek a neighborhood that resonates with your lifestyle.

Affordability and Budgeting: Balancing Costs

While finding the ideal neighborhood is important, it’s equally crucial to consider the affordability of the area. Assess your budget and weigh it against the cost of living in different neighborhoods.

Keep in mind that rental prices, utility costs, and even groceries can vary between areas. Finding a balance between a desirable location and affordability is key.
